Mumbai’s redevelopment wave promises thousands of new apartments, largely in the premium segment. While boosting revenues and reshaping the skyline, experts warn affordability is shrinking. Rising luxury supply risks overshadowing affordable housing, leaving middle-class buyers with limited choices.Read More

SEBI’s decision to classify REITs as ‘equity’ for mutual fund investments is a progressive step to broaden investor participation and strengthen the instrument. The move, hailed by the Indian REITs Association and top REIT officials, is expected to boost real estate investment and encourage more REIT listings in India.Read More
